A student visits the beach during a very hot day. She steps on the sand and jumps because it is so hot as a result of "conduction."

Step-by-step explanation:

The process of the conduction happens because of the flow of kinetic energy from one molecule to the other by direct contact. When she first steps the beach on the hot sand, after that the energy moves from the hot sand to the cooler body by conduction. While walking on the sand for few time, the feet will feel hot. The movement of the heat takes place from the hot sand to the bottom of the feet by conduction. When the objects come in contact with each other the heat transfers as a result of conduction.
